Sensational Sensessional Shines Again for Williams Team

Sensessional continues to dazzle in Western Australia, cementing his status as one of the most exciting gallopers in the Grant and Alana Williams stable. The talented Sessions gelding added another feather to his cap on Saturday, storming home to win the $100,000 Blue Spec Stakes (1600m) at Belmont.

Already victorious in the Jockey Celebration Day Stakes (1400m), Sensessional remains unbeaten this campaign and is clearly thriving under the Williams’ guidance. With momentum on his side, co-trainer Grant Williams is keen to keep the winning streak alive.

“We may attack some of the lesser races around the carnival,” Williams said. “If he had to come up against the proper Group 1 horses, he maybe is a touch off them. Our trick now is to find the best races for him and try and earn as much stake money as we can.”

The team is eyeing the next few weeks as a prime opportunity to capitalise on Sensessional’s peak form, with longer-term plans for the Ascot carnival being carefully considered. Williams added, “We’re always pretty honest with where he’s at,” reflecting the stable’s thoughtful approach to placing their runners.

While Sensessional stole the spotlight, stablemate Immortal Bliss also impressed with a commanding win earlier in the day—his second since arriving in WA from South Australia. The imposing gelding, formerly trained by Peter Hardacre, has quickly caught the eye of the Williams team.

Jockey William Pike guided Immortal Bliss to victory as the raging favourite, rounding out a stellar day in the saddle. Grant Williams believes the best is yet to come.

“Physically it looks like he could race in top company,” Williams said. “His work at home is pretty good and his mental thing is something we’re working through.”

With more racing experience and a step up to 1200m on the horizon, Immortal Bliss is shaping as a serious sprinting prospect.

Also worth noting was Petrouchka’s gritty fourth-place finish behind Objectify. The performance marked a step forward for the mare, and a trip to Kalgoorlie is now on the cards as the team explores her next move.
